Malaysian port rail link on target

Construction of a 31.5km railway line connecting the Port of Tanjung Pelepas to the KTM Bhd main line at Senai, Johor, is 10% complete and is on course to open by July 2002.
When completed, the railway will link Johor Port Bhd and the port of Tanjung Pelepas.
Construction of the line is being carried out by Indian company, Ircon, under a RM460m (US$121m) counter trade deal.
